Danzantes del Alma (DDA), is a Ballet folklorico retention program housed at the Cross Cultural Center at the University of California, Davis. DDA promotes cultural awareness, student leadership, inclusive excellence, and artistic expression through the beautiful art of baile folklorico.
Formed in 1977 as a student organization through advocacy and activism, Danzantes del Alma has established a strong presence in our community and has grown exponentially over the years. Our current troupe consists of 70 general members, 14 board members, and staff advisors. Throughout the academic year, our troupe members engage in weekly practices, perform at community events, participate in a photoshoot, and actively work towards creating our annual show which takes place during spring quarter at the UC Davis Mondavi Center. We showcase traditional dances from various states and regions of Mexico and invite the community to join us.
